Focusing on colleges, universities, and research institutions, this page assesses how academic freedom is protected or restricted in India’s higher education landscape. It investigates issues such as faculty autonomy, campus censorship, regulatory control, political influence, and student rights. The content highlights case studies, policy developments, and ongoing debates that shape the freedom to teach, learn, and research.
